战国时期,
楚国的最后一个国君是昌平君。
昌平君(前271年---前223年),芈姓熊氏,战国末期楚王,公元前223年在位。其母亲为
秦国公主,外祖父为秦昭襄王。
《史记索隐》:“昌平君,楚之公子,(秦始皇)立以为(秦)相,后徙于郢城,项燕立为荆王,史失其名。”
他是战国末期楚国公子,受封为昌平君,仕于秦,为
秦庄襄王、秦王政之臣。前238年,与
吕不韦、昌文君受命平定
嫪毐之乱,任相国,迁郢陈以安抚楚民。
秦王政二十二年(前225年)反秦于郢陈,后作战不利,向江南败退。楚王负刍五年(前223年),秦军攻占楚都寿春,负刍被俘。昌平君被楚将项燕拥为楚王,在淮南一带继续反抗秦国。
王翦、蒙武率秦军来攻,昌平君兵败身亡,项燕自杀。楚国灭亡。
《史记·秦始皇本纪》记载,秦王政命令昌平君和昌文君发兵进攻嫪毐。(《史记·秦始皇本纪》载:四月,上宿雍。己酉,王冠,带剑。长信侯毐作乱而觉,矫王御玺及太后玺以发县卒及卫卒、官骑、戎翟君公、舍人,将欲攻蕲年宫为乱。
这是昌平君事迹最早的记载。司马贞《史记索隐》据此,解释道昌平君是楚国公子,在秦国当官,秦王立他为相。学者胡正明认为,昌平君此时并非为秦相,司马贞的理解是因为他对史记文字的句读有误。
《史记·秦始皇本纪》记载,前韩国首都新郑爆发反秦之乱,昌平君前往前楚国首都郢陈。
睡虎地秦简《编年纪》记载,韩王安死,昌平君居住在韩王的所在,有死者。
综合以上史料和历史背景,韩国于数年前为秦国所灭,而韩王安在前一年即秦王政二十年被转移到为秦国攻占的前楚国首都郢陈,而新郑反秦,为韩国灭亡的余波。秦王派昌平君前往郢陈稳定局势,也利用其楚国公子的特殊身份安抚当地楚人。
《史记·王翦列传》记载,当年秦国李信等将兵二十万讨伐楚国,朝东南方向深入楚国腹地,攻击平舆和寝丘,大胜楚军,兵锋指向楚国首都寿春。然而此时李信却转向西北去进攻后方的郢陈,攻破郢陈后继续西进,楚军追随秦军西进,大破李信军,秦军败走。楚军继续西进。
郢陈久为秦国所占,田余庆推测,郢陈叛秦事件,关键在当时居郢陈的秦国大臣昌平君身上。昌平君以其楚国公子身份在秦军后方反秦,郢陈附近原楚地的人民和原韩国的人民响应,虽然在李信回军后,郢陈一度被秦军夺回,但最终楚军击败了秦军。不仅收复了楚国前首都郢陈为中心的失地,更趁势西进深入至原韩国境内。秦王惊恐,不得不起用王翦。
《史记·秦始皇本纪》记载,王翦以六十万人伐楚国,取得郢陈以南至平舆,俘虏楚王负刍,秦王政到郢陈坐镇监督。楚国的将军项燕立昌平君为楚王,于淮南继续反秦。
睡虎地秦简《编年纪》记载,当年秦国征发大军攻楚国。四月,与昌平君一样,同为楚国公子而仕于秦的昌文君死。
《史记·六国年表》记载,秦王政二十三年,“王翦、蒙武击破楚军,杀其将项燕。”二十四年,“王翦、蒙武破楚,虏其王负刍。” 没有项燕立昌平君为王的记载。这与《史记·秦始皇本纪》不同,而和《史记·王翦列传》《楚世家》相同。
《项羽本纪》也说:“(项)梁父即楚将项燕,为秦将王翦所戮者也。”可见:1.项燕是被秦军所杀;2.楚王负刍是在项燕死的第二年被俘的;3.立昌平君者另有其人,或根本就没有这事,
司马迁记错了。
《史记·秦始皇本纪》记载,秦军最终击败楚军,昌平君死,项燕自杀。楚国灭亡。
而《史记·王翦列传》记载,王翦在决战中击败楚军,杀项燕,后俘虏楚王负刍。与《史记·秦始皇本纪》先楚王负刍被俘后项燕自杀的顺序有所不同。
年表基本根据田余庆的文章《说张楚-关于“亡秦必楚”问题的探讨》,见田余庆:
《秦汉魏晋史探微》,中华书局1993年。此处转引自陈苏镇、张帆编:
《中国古代史读本》,北京大学出版社2006年1月第1版,第175页。